Carlover, make sure you click on tools and then check out the extensions which are available -- that's what really makes Firefox different and better than IE. You can make it as lean or as loaded as you like. But Ad Block is a wonderful program -- takes out all the obnoxious banner ads, speeding up browsing a lot. I would also recommend Mouse Gestures.

These extensions I think will ultimately be FF's downfall.
FF is too open and all the source is out there so back doors can be found.
One of the crazy advantages of IE is that nobody gets to see the code

ActiveX was 'safer' before as it was one code base. The drawback with Java is that it is possible to get a trojan Java in - I've seen it down as a joke in development - that acts like java MOST of the time, but does other things
The monopoly had advantages.

There is so little between their functionality that it's irrelevant. IE is stable and ad and pop-up stopper "helpers" abound The tabbing as said is not really any different if you use TaskBar ( the tabs are now at the bottom ) but that again is minor. Switching between multiple apps and browser windows is the only consistency plus IE carries. Not major. Some of the ISPs have now responded and are offering FF in their installatino CDs, so the only way is up

The opne neat thing with FF is that because it's the techie nerds who're adopting it they are responding to site issues in interesting ways. Ther eare already extensions been written to "improve" the look of web sites. So you could have an extension which when you viewed www.ultimatecarpage.com on your computer that the POTD would ALWAYS be your car Great nerdy solutions but leads to anarchy, I just love the idea that in a few years time there will be millions of these extensions and nobody will be able to debug ANY web site problems
